Transaction 07258b6cd27221aa59bf22945ad8b0d9e1f1eaa218892e041c2af663473d183e

1 Input
2 Outputs
  • 07258b6cd27221aa59bf22945ad8b0d9e1f1eaa218892e041c2af663473d183e:0
  • value  668790
    address  3QHwMSjRXo9DWNkKCuiLrPZSZTBJgzBo2F
  • 07258b6cd27221aa59bf22945ad8b0d9e1f1eaa218892e041c2af663473d183e:1
  • value  51767164
    address  1HXRSoURKGaZGrPNtcmehEZj61MdWNNdw1